> Hendrik's pointer was right. The original /etc/profile had had a path
> setting in it that did not fit those needs - I have seen this on three
> disks on two machines now; I cannot remember having changed the default
> PATH intentionally, has there been any change on this recently?
>
> The fourth line stated:
> PATH="/usr/local/bin:/usr/bin:/bin:/usr/bin/X11:/usr/games"
>
> after introducing both /sbin and /usr/sbin things were working
> appropriately. Thanks Hendrik again,
> take care

Dieter, that path is correct for a default setting for users. Users are not 
meant to have access to indiscriminately run /sbin/* binaries. /Sbin 
is "system binaries" AFAIK.
root needs either a different profile in /root/* or some logic to check for 
root and add */sbin/* to PATH. I don't have access to a debian (sparc or 
other) install to check this right now, can another list member confirm the 
default install either has an /etc/profile with logic to detect root and add 
*/sbin/* or a root profile in /root/* ?
